在当今信息化时代,Linux服务器因其稳定性和安全性被广泛应用于各种场景。对于新手来说,掌握Linux服务器的SSH连接和常用操作技巧是必不可少的。本文将带你从零开始,轻松学会Linux服务器SSH连接及常用操作技巧。
SSH连接到Linux服务器
1. 安装SSH客户端
首先,你需要在本地计算机上安装SSH客户端。对于Windows用户,可以使用PuTTY;对于Mac和Linux用户,可以使用OpenSSH。
- Windows用户:下载并安装PuTTY。
- Mac和Linux用户:打开终端,输入
ssh命令,如果未安装,则通过包管理器进行安装,例如在Ubuntu上,可以使用以下命令安装:
sudo apt-get install openssh-client
2. 配置SSH密钥认证
为了提高安全性,建议使用SSH密钥认证代替密码认证。
- 生成SSH密钥对:在本地计算机上生成一对SSH密钥,包括公钥和私钥。
ssh-keygen -t rsa -b 4096
- 将公钥复制到服务器:将生成的公钥复制到服务器的
~/.ssh/authorized_keys文件中。
ssh-copy-id -i ~/.ssh/id_rsa.pub username@server_ip
- 配置服务器:确保服务器的SSH服务已开启,并且
/etc/ssh/sshd_config文件中的PasswordAuthentication设置为no。
3. 使用SSH连接到服务器
使用SSH命令连接到服务器:
ssh username@server_ip
Linux服务器常用操作技巧
1. 文件管理
- 查看文件内容:使用
cat、less、more等命令查看文件内容。
cat filename
less filename
more filename
- 创建文件和目录:使用
touch、mkdir等命令创建文件和目录。
touch filename
mkdir directory_name
- 删除文件和目录:使用
rm、rmdir等命令删除文件和目录。
rm filename
rmdir directory_name
2. 文件编辑
- 使用vi或vim编辑器:
vi和vim是Linux中最常用的文本编辑器。
vi filename
- 使用nano编辑器:
nano是一个更易用的文本编辑器。
nano filename
3. 系统管理
- 查看系统信息:使用
uname、hostname、cat /proc/cpuinfo等命令查看系统信息。
uname -a
hostname
cat /proc/cpuinfo
- 查看进程信息:使用
ps、top等命令查看进程信息。
ps aux
top
- 重启和关机:使用
reboot、shutdown等命令重启和关机。
reboot
shutdown -h now
通过以上介绍,相信你已经掌握了Linux服务器SSH连接及常用操作技巧。希望这些技巧能帮助你更好地使用Linux服务器,为你的工作带来便利。
